Went to open my driver door today, got it unlocked, lifted the handle. Nothing. ****. After opening it from the inside I started to tear down the door. Looking in the FSM didn't help much since they don't really allow for manual cranks, but I got all the trim off fine. The problem I have now encountered is that I cannot remove the outside door handle. I have one nut removed but cannot reach the other one (toward the rear of the car). Is there a trick for doing this?
BTW, I can see the problem and could fix it if I could get the handle off. A metal connection broke and needs a touch o' welding to be fixed.

Cant weld them man, there pot metal. I tried
Those handles are cheap, mine did the samething. On both sides! I think that you can get one for about $70 from Mazdatrix, and they come painted, not a bad deal. But I got mine for about $20 from a junkyard and just painted them myself. Welding might work, but I doubt it. probably just break again..soon. Id get another one if I were you. Just my opinion.

Go to the wreck yard and you'll notice a lot of rx's with the drivers handle missing. Says a lot. I tried JBWeld, not good, a wire welder, no good, junk yard, success. 10 bucks. Rolled the window up to access the rear fastener.
